Storm Damage Restoration: DIY vs. Professional Help

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small sink overflow on tile floor Yes No You can usually handle small leaks on your own, but make sure to act quickly to prevent further damage.
Flooded basement with standing water No Yes Standing water can cause serious damage and create an environment for mold growth – call a pro to get it out quickly.
Wet drywall behind cabinets No Yes Water damage behind walls can be hidden, and a pro will use specialized equipment to detect and repair it.
Minor roof damage from wind Maybe Yes While you might be able to handle minor roof repairs on your own, a pro will ensure the job is done right and safely.
Major storm damage with multiple areas affected No Yes When multiple areas of your property are affected, it’s essential to call a pro to ensure a comprehensive and safe restoration process.
Hidden water damage behind walls No Yes A pro will use specialized equipment to detect and repair hidden water damage, preventing further damage and mold growth.

With storm damage restoration, it’s essential to know when to call a pro.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ency Water Extraction $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the amount of water present.
Structural Drying Process $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the complexity of the drying process.
Mold Inspection and Testing $200 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and the complexity of the mold remediation process.
Containment and Air Filtration $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the complexity of the containment process.
Basement Flood Recovery $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the complexity of the recovery process.
Post-Remediation Verification $200 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and the complexity of the verification process.
